What are jobs for students working part-time?

As a student, part-time jobs include positions like a tutor, assistant, server, or retail salesperson. Most jobs for students are flexible entry-level roles that offer both skills training and hourly work. Most of these jobs occur in the afternoons and evening since you are expected to be in class earlier in the day, but weekend jobs can have longer hours. In this context, part-time means fewer than 40 hours per week; it is entirely possible to have shifts of eight hours or longer on some days. The majority of part-time jobs for students focus on jobs that can be done with a minimal amount of training, though it is often possible to move into a senior position with more responsibilities after several months on the job.

What is a part time student?

Part-time students are individuals who are enrolled in an educational institution but take fewer courses or credits than full-time students. This typically means they attend classes for fewer hours per week and may take longer to complete their degree or program. Part-time study allows students to balance education with other commitments, such as work or family responsibilities. Many colleges and universities offer flexible schedules and course options to accommodate part-time students.

Now Hiring Part Time School Bus Drivers for Chatham, ON

As a First Student Part Time School Bus Driver you will play a vital role in your community and the lives of the students you transport. You will be there at the start of the students' day with before-school pickup and at the end with an afternoon shift to bring students safely back home.

No experience as a bus driver is required! We're proud to train you with our industry-leading technology to help you succeed.

Your day will include:

  • A split shift, which means an early morning before-school pickup and an after-school drop-off with a few free hours in between.
  • No working nights or weekends unless you want to.
  • Additional hours gained through trips and charters when available.

School Bus Driver benefits:

  • $21.58 /hour starting wage, based on school bus driver experience.
  • No experience necessary. We offer training!
  • Child-Ride-Along Program - a perfect opportunity for working parents
  • Additional hours available - charter route opportunities!
  • Monday - Friday
  • Casual dress
  • Company events
  • On-site parking

For our bus Driver roles, First Student encourages applications from candidates who:

  • Do not have a college degree or high school diploma.
  • Have military experience.
  • Are returning to the workforce or looking for a second job.
  • Are retirees.
  • Are looking to jump start a new career.

You might be a good fit if you:

  • Are looking for a part-time schedule.
  • Enjoy working with students.
  • Are at least 21 years old.
  • Have a valid driver's license for at least 3 years.
